X-Plane 11 Object Import Issues
When I try to load a fuselage from X-Plane 11 (Carenado Aircraft C340A HD II),
It's miss aligning objects. I am using the latest X-Plane 11 Plugin 34B1. However when I export the same file with ModelConverterX I have no issues. Picture 1 Import into AC3D Picture 2 ModelConverterX viewing the OBJ Picture 3 Imported/Exported with AC3D viewed in Substance Painter. I am using the 14 day trial AC3D mainly to import X-Plane Objects files and export them as one Wavefront file for painting in Substance Painter Thank you |

Re: X-Plane 11 Object Import Issues
That's a common issue. If any parts of the obj have default animations, they are not taken into account. I've already reported that here on the forum too (http://www.inivis.com/forum/showpost...1&postcount=39). Surprising to see that ModelConverterX seems to take those into account, I'll experiment with that.
